Output 57d5d4f99f42437109f643aa18c5352f3ebeb4470ef878f34040c164e393bb91:2

value
21991
script pubkey
OP_0 OP_PUSHBYTES_20 c971cb5d60f882d3cd8fffd3dc761da504130a6e
address
tb1qe9cukhtqlzpd8nv0llfacasa55zpxznw67ra3a
transaction
57d5d4f99f42437109f643aa18c5352f3ebeb4470ef878f34040c164e393bb91
confirmations
11006
spent
true